A woman who endured a near-death experience following a motorbike crash claims she encountered God – and it was completely different from her expectations. Beverly Brodsky insists the God she witnessed bears no resemblance to what people envision after reading the Bible, and maintains the encounter transformed her life entirely.
Beverly grew up in a conservative Jewish household in Philadelphia. Horrified by the atrocities of the Holocaust at just eight years old, she rejected God and embraced atheism in 1958.
Then, at 20 years of age in 1970, her world shifted dramatically when she was caught up in a motorcycle crash near Sunset Boulevard in Los Angeles.
She sustained a fractured skull and the right side of her face was severely damaged. Beverly spent a fortnight receiving intensive care at UCLA Hospital, reports the Express.
Medical staff informed her that they typically only witnessed such injuries on battlefields, and they had to apply salt-soaked dressings to her wounds. Discharged without pain relief, she felt utterly hopeless and cried out to a God she didn’t believe existed.
“God, if you’re out there, you can have me now because I’m finished,” she pleaded. Instantly, she felt all her agony disappear and observed herself hovering above her physical form.
She spotted an angel on the ceiling who appeared masculine and radiated an inner glow, according to her account. She claims he grasped her hand, and all uncertainty or frantic questions vanished, as reported by NDE.
Beverly shared her extraordinary experience with author Kenneth Ring, saying: “I barely had time to realise the glorious strangeness of the situation – that I was me but not in my body – when I was joined by a radiant being bathed in a shimmering white glow. Like myself, this being flew but had no wings. I felt a reverent awe when I turned to him; this was no ordinary angel or spirit, but he had been sent to deliver me. Such love and gentleness emanated from his being that I felt that I was in the presence of the Messiah.
“Whoever he was, his presence deepened my serenity and awakened a feeling of joy as I recognised my companion. Gently he took my hand and we flew right through the window. I felt no surprise at my ability to do this. In this wondrous presence, everything was as it should be.”
She then recounted being guided towards a bright light over the Pacific Ocean along a path. She continued: “Now still hand in hand with the angel, I was led into the opening of the small, dark passageway.”
She wandered for what felt like an eternity before eventually arriving at her “destination.”
Beverley continued: “There, before me, was the living presence of the light. Within it I sensed an all-pervading intelligence, wisdom, compassion, love, and truth. There was neither form nor sex to this perfect being. It, which I shall in the future call he, in keeping without our commonly accepted syntax, contained everything, as white light contains all the colors of a rainbow when penetrating a prism. And deep within me came an instant and wondrous recognition: I, even I, was facing God.
“I immediately lashed out at him with all the questions I had ever wondered about; all the injustices I had seen in the physical world. I don’t know if I did this deliberately, but I discovered that God knows all your thoughts immediately and responds telepathically. My mind was naked; in fact, I became pure mind. The ethereal body which I had traveled in through the tunnel seemed to be no more; it was just my personal intelligence confronting that Universal Mind, which clothed itself in a glorious, living light that was more felt that seen, since no eye could absorb its splendor.
“I was given more than just the answers to my questions; all knowledge unfolded to me, like the instant blossoming of an infinite number of flowers all at once. I was filled with God’s knowledge, and in that precious aspect of his Beingness, I was one with him. But my journey of discovery was just beginning.
“The last thing that I saw before all external vision ended was a glorious fire – the core and center of a marvelous star. Perhaps this was a symbol for the blessing that was now to come to me.”
She then found herself back in her damaged body. Now a Church member, Beverley has dedicated years to sharing her near-death experience (NDE) with others.
Her NDE account is taken from Evelyn Elsaesser Valarino and Kenneth Ring’s publication, Lessons From The Light, used with permission. Ring described Beverly Brodsky’s NDE as “possibly the most moving in my entire collection.”
Beverly has been featured in McCall’s magazine, appeared in a BBC documentary (The Human Body), conducted the first NDE interview on Israeli public radio, and earned inclusion in the 2006 edition of Who’s Who in America.
